D3 V5 Slider, This example shows how to create a round slider u

D3 V5 Slider, This example shows how to create a round slider using D3. 0, last published: 2 years ago. call(d3. css as a template. Of course you might just love using d3! For the prototype controls, I decided to use d3. There are 6 other projects in the npm registry using There are two different ones - a simpler one, and one that snaps to integer values. forked from fabiovalse 's block: Round slider Attached is my minimum working example in JS Fiddle. timeParse("%Y"); a1 = parseTime("2010") a2 = parseTime("201 📊📈 A D3 v7 tutorial - interactive bar chart and multiple coordinated views (MCV) - sgratzl/d3tutorial I have created a custom graph slider with a fixed slider in d3. call(slider); Renders an SVG slider. select('#slider3'). min(2000). max(2100). step(5) It uses direct manipulation: click-and-drag to pan (translate), spin the wheel to zoom (scale), or pinch with touch. There are 5 other projects in the npm registry The d3 mouse wheel event makes zooming trivial, but we have to support zoom buttons as well on my product. select('# I have to render three circles according to the data (longitude & latitude). min(0). axis(true). 0, last published: 3 months ago. Slider with min, max and step values d3. The source and Renders an SVG slider. select('#slider'). The view is updated while the brush is being dragged, but it can Use this online d3-simple-slider playground to view and fork d3-simple-slider example apps and templates on CodeSandbox. Use d3RangeSlider. I have found an example of what I am trying to do for zoom in/out, but this is a Slider with min, max and step values d3. D3 provides a module 'd3-zoom' that adds zoom and pan behaviour to an HTML or SVG element. This article shows how to create zoom behaviours, how to add You can combine d3-zoom with other behaviors such as d3-drag for dragging and d3-brush for focus + context. transform, allowing you . value(6); // Render the slider in the div d3. Where am I going wrong in my code To explore the network, and the strength of the edges more extensively, the slider (located at the top) can break the network based on the edge weights. Start using d3-simple-slider in your project by running `npm i d3-simple-slider`. 0. showRange(true). value( [ 10, 25 ] ). Then you can add the compiled js file to your website. range() returns the currently selected range as an {begin: number, end: number} -object. select('# Range Slider with event, values: 10, 25 d3. The slider needs to dispatch an input event when its value // Initialize slider var slider = d3. At the moment, I really don't know how to drag the slider so that you could pan horizontally through the future dates or previous This notebook demonstrates how to create an Observable view with d3-simple-slider. Panning and zooming are widely used in web-based mapping, but can also be used in Normally, HTML provides traditional sliders with linear shape such as the Input Range Object. You must include the d3 library before including the slider file. forked from fabiovalse 's block: Round slider There are three ways to use this library. I'm trying to create a step slider in d3 (v5) with the years 2010 through 2015. ticks(10). Latest version: 2. The ouput is a html file that is interactive and A couple of functions are defined on the slider object: slider. If you need to include a slider within an svg element this is for you. step(5) Range Slider with event, values: 10, 25 d3. I am able to only show the initial data, but when I change the slider, the data does not update. The zoom behavior can be controlled programmatically using zoom. (Using plugin d3-simple-slider) var parseTime = d3. max(10). js to create sliders that the test users can manipulate. For example, use a slider in place If you don't need to work inside an svg element then I would consider using one of the many excellent html-based components which may be better suited to your needs. I want to draw new one circle on each value of the range slider (values are from 1 to 3). slider(). This tutorial walks through the steps I took to build out the sliders, as well as the A couple of functions are defined on the slider object: slider. It means when I have Normally, HTML provides traditional sliders with linear shape such as the Input Range Object. js. The d3-simple-slider functionality is added to D3 is a collection of modules that are designed to work together; you can use the modules independently, or you can use them together as part of the default build. on("slide", function(evt, value) { d3. oks7, jmmt9, drtfw, mdsoib, pv0q, 2riik, 02pzsf, jgji, itq7d6, tzey,